Urine Alcohol Testing

Urine alcohol testing is a common method for identifying alcohol consumption within a specific timeframe. It detects the presence of ethanol metabolites in urine, which remain in the body longer than the alcohol itself. This makes it suitable for measuring alcohol intake over a few days. Used in Cooks Hammock, Florida for legal, compliance, and personal reasons, it offers a reliable testing solution.

Hair Alcohol Testing

Hair alcohol testing analyzes hair samples to detect alcohol consumption over a longer period, typically up to 90 days. This method is less common for immediate detection but proves valuable for long-term assessment and compliance verification in personal and professional settings throughout Cooks Hammock, Florida.

Blood Alcohol Testing

Blood alcohol testing measures the exact amount of alcohol present in the bloodstream at the time of the test. Known for its high accuracy and reliability, it provides legal standard results. Blood tests are often used in medical and legal settings, ensuring comprehensive and detailed insights into alcohol levels.

Breath Alcohol Testing

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T) provides an immediate and non-invasive method for assessing intoxication levels. By measuring the alcohol content in one's breath, it offers a quick and reliable gauge of current impairment. Widely used in roadside tests, it is essential for immediate detection in Cooks Hammock, Florida.

ETG/ETS Alcohol Testing

ETG/ETS alcohol testing uses advanced methodologies to detect ethyl glucuronide, signaling alcohol consumption several days after use. This sensitivity and long detection window make it an excellent option for monitoring abstinence. Trusted for its accuracy, it's extensively used in Cooks Hammock, Florida.

Breath alcohol testing is commonly used for both DOT and non-DOT workplace compliance because it can document an exact alcohol concentration.
Alcohol testing is frequently required after a workplace accident, when there is reasonable suspicion of on-duty impairment, before an employee returns to duty after an alcohol policy violation, as part of random testing pools for regulated safety-sensitive positions, and for court, probation, or program compliance.
Breath alcohol testing can generate an immediate reading of alcohol concentration and, in the case of evidential breath testing, produce a documented result that can be used to support policy action or regulatory compliance. Saliva screening can also provide rapid indication of alcohol presence.
